When suction lift exceeds 28 ft, Dri-Prime can't reach — Heidra takes over. Hydraulic-drive submersibles deployed in the sump, powered by a remote diesel or electric power pack up to 130 ft away. Vortex and slurry-gate variants for the toughest sludge handling.

Hydraulic submersibles solve the problems that surface-mounted pumps can't: deep sumps, restricted access, high-lift applications, and noise-sensitive sites.
Pump goes in the sump; power pack stays on the surface. No NPSH constraint, no suction-side cavitation.
Diesel or electric power packs (GHPU10–GHPU90) located up to 130 ft from the pump. Surface-mounted for easy refueling and service.
150V variants feature semi-recessed vortex impellers for sewage and large solids handling up to 5 in.
SG variants (100SG, 150SG, 200SG, 300SG) include slurry gate for abrasive / dense slurries and sludges.
Pump bearings are independent of the hydraulic motor — motor reliability isn't affected by pump-side loads.
Carbon upper face / silicon-carbide lower face. Designed for continuous immersed operation in abrasive service.
Power pack required — listed in the last column. Diesel (GHPU) and electric power packs available; consult for full power pack specifications.
| Model | Branch | Flow (GPM) | Max TDH (ft) | Solids (in) | Pump Wt (lb) | Power Pack |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Standard Heidra | ||||||
| Heidra 80 | 3 in FNPT | 0 – 350 | 85 | 1⅝ | 100 | GHPU10 |
| Heidra 100TD | 4 in FNPT | 100 – 750 | 115 | 2 | 141 | GHPU10 |
| Heidra 100SG | 4 in ASA 150 | 100 – 750 | 115 | 2 | 255 | GHPU10SG |
| Heidra 100NC | 4 in FNPT | 100 – 750 | 135 | — (N-tech) | 374 | GHPU30 |
| Heidra 103 | 4 in FNPT | 300 – 1,000 | 170 | 3 | 325 | GHPU30 |
| Heidra 150MR | 6 in FNPT | 700 – 1,900 | 170 | 3 | 355 | GHPU30 |
| Heidra 150V | 6 in FNPT | 700 – 1,900 | 75 | 5 | 403 | GHPU30 |
| Heidra 150SG | 6 in ASA 150 | 700 – 1,900 | 170 | 3 | 370 | GHPU30SG |
| Heidra 150VSG | 6 in ASA 150 | 700 – 1,900 | 75 | 3 | 429 | GHPU30SG |
| Heidra 150NC | 6 in FNPT | 700 – 1,700 | 180 | — (N-tech) | 386 | GHPU30 |
| Heidra 200 | 8 in ASA 150 | 1,000 – 3,100 | 180 | 3¼ | 777 | GHPU50 |
| Heidra 200SG | 8 in ASA 150 | 1,000 – 3,100 | 180 | 3 | 931 | GHPU50SG |
| Heidra 250 | 10 in ASA 150 | 1,500 – 3,600 | 185 | 3¼ | 800 | GHPU50 |
| Heidra 300 | 12 in ASA 150 | 3,000 – 6,000 | 205 | 3¾ | 2,080 | GHPU90 |
| High-Head Heidra | ||||||
| Heidra 80HH | 3 in ASA 150 | 0 – 450 | 325 | 1 | 374 | GHPU30 |
| Heidra 110HH | 3 in ASA 300 | 200 – 600 | 600 | ¾ | 800 | GHPU90 |
| Heidra 150HH | 6 in ASA 150 | 500 – 1,450 | 500 | 1⅜ | 800 | GHPU50/GHPU90 |
Source: Godwin Product Catalog 07.2015 (US). SG = Slurry Gate, V = Vortex Impeller, NC = Flygt N-Technology, HH = High-Head. Specifications subject to change.

Heidra is the right answer when surface-mounted pumps can't reach or can't fit.
Pit, vault, or wet-well depths beyond 28 ft suction lift. Heidra deploys in the sump; power pack stays accessible.
Tight manholes, vaults, or industrial pits where a trailer-mounted CD pump won't reach. Heidra fits where surface pumps don't.
SG variants for tank-bottom sludge removal, lagoon dewatering, mining slurry transfer, oilfield drilling mud.
Temporary replacement during lift station rehab — Heidra drops in the wet well, runs from a generator-powered electric power pack.
Hull dewatering, dock pit drainage, jetting operations — anywhere a surface pump can't access the fluid.
Heidra HH (high-head) variants combine submersible deployment with HL-class TDH for deep mines and quarries.
